The iface:alias syntax for eni rendering is brittle with ipv6.
Replace it with using multiple iface stanzas with the same iface
name which is supported. Side-effect is that one can no longer
do 'ifup $iface:$alias' but requires instead use of ip address
{add|delete} instead.

The OpenStack network_data.json does not provide a name for bond links.
This change makes it so a dummy one is generated and used instead
to satisfy cloud-init which does require one.
In order to write the correct link (underlying 'link' names)
for the bonds, we maintain a list of info by ids so we can easily
get the right device name.
Also:
* add a vlan test case that similarly references an id rather than name.
* make bond interfaces auto

When using get_interface_mac, on a system with bond slaves, it would
return the bond_master's address. That isn't expected, and causes
problems in a caller like get_interfaces_by_mac which would then seem to
find duplicate macs on the system.
Additionally, in read_sys_net catch a errno.ENOTDIR error as ENOENT.
Opening a path as a file that has <existing_file>/anything will will raise
ENOTDIR rather than ENOENT. This handles that case in read_sys_net as a
if the file did not exist.

Previous commit disabled the consumption of 'injected' files in
configdrive (openstack server boot --file=/target/file=local-file)
unless the datasource was in 'pass' mode. The default mode is 'net'
so that would never happen.
Also here are:
a.) a fix for 'links_path_prefix' string from debian, to finally
disable the rendering of systemd.link files (LP: #1594546)
b.) some comments to apply_network_config
c.) implement a backwards compatibility for for distros that do
not yet implement apply_network_config by converting the network
config into ENI format and calling apply_network.
This is required because prior to the previous commit, those distros
would have had 'apply_network' called with the openstack provided
ENI file. But after this change they will have apply_network_config
called by cloudinit's main.
d.) a network_state_to_eni helper for converting net config to eni
it supports the not-actually-correct 'hwaddress' field in ENI.

[copied from curtin revno 390]
Apply two separate fixes for configuring bonding with ip aliases.
Curtin re-used the interface's inet value for each subnet that might
be configured. In the case where the configuration included an ipv4
address after an ipv6 one resulted in emitting 'inet6' for ipv4 address
which is not correct. Resolve this issue by calculating the inet
value independent of the current status of the iface, using the subnet
config instead.
When rendering a network_config which includes ip alias interfaces
do not emit any attributes, like MTU, or bond/bridge options Including
these values is almost always wrong or will result in confusing
behavior on the target system.

if you provide network state with a proper 'lo' entry, then
when you render network interfaces you would get 2 entries.
the additional one was because we add an 'lo' always and also because
we had to put global 'dns' entries there.
this fixes that duplicatation by handling lo specifically.

'id' on a link in the openstack spec should be "Generic, generated ID".
current implementation was to use the host's name for the host
side nic. Which provided names like 'tap-adfasdffd'.
We do not want to name devices like that as its quite unexpected
and non user friendly. So here we use the system name for any
nic that is present, but then require that the nics found also
be present at the time of rendering.
The end result is that if the system boots with net.ifnames=0
then it will get 'eth0' like names. and if it boots without net.ifnames
then it will get enp0s1 like names.

== background ==
DataSource Mode (dsmode) is present in many datasources in cloud-init.
dsmode was originally added to cloud-init to specify when this datasource
should be 'realized'.
cloud-init has 4 stages of boot.
a.) cloud-init --local . network is guaranteed not present.
b.) cloud-init (--network). network is guaranteed present.
c.) cloud-config
d.) cloud-init final
'init_modules' [1] are run "as early as possible". And as such, are executed
in either 'a' or 'b' based on the datasource. However, executing them means
that user-data has been fully consumed. User-data and vendor-data may have
'#include http://...' which then rely on the network being present. boothooks
are an example of the things run in init_modules.
The 'dsmode' was a way for a user to indicate that init_modules
should run at 'a' (dsmode=local) or 'b' (dsmode=net) directly.
Things were further confused when a datasource could provide networking
configuration. Then, we needed to apply the networking config at 'a'
but if the user had provided boothooks that expected networking, then the
init_modules would need to be executed at 'b'. The config drive datasource
hacked its way through this and applies networking if *it* detects it is
a new instance.
== Suggested Change ==
The plan is to
1. incorporate 'dsmode' into DataSource superclass
2. make all existing datasources default to network
3. apply any networking configuration from a datasource on first boot only
apply_networking will always rename network devices when it runs.
for bug 1579130.
4. run init_modules at cloud-init (network) time frame unless datasource
is 'local'.
5. Datasources can provide a 'first_boot' method that will be called when
a new instance_id is found. This will allow the config drive's write_files
to be applied once.
Over all, this will very much simplify things. We'll no longer have
2 sources like DataSourceNoCloud and DataSourceNoCloudNet, but would just
have one source with a dsmode.
== Concerns ==
Some things have odd reliance on dsmode. For example, OpenNebula's get_hostname
uses it to determine if it should do a lookup of an ip address.
